Currently available in more than 40 US states, Fliff is an app-only social sportsbook that allows eligible Americans to enjoy making free sports predictions using virtual tokens known as Fliff Coins and Sweepstakes Coins (SC). Before claiming any bonuses here, it’s essential you wrap your head around how Fliff’s two online-only coin variants work. The key differences between them are as follows:
| Virtual currency | Noteworthy terms and conditions |
|---|---|
| Fliff Coins | These are used for just-for-fun “social gameplay” at Fliff. They can help you collect loyalty points but are never redeemable for real-world prizes. A welcome bonus ‘Spend $50, get up to $100 in Fliff Coins’ is available in some US states using our code. Fliff Coins gameplay is prohibited in Washington. |
| Sweepstakes Coins | Sweepstakes Coins is used for Fliff sweepstakes sports picks. It has a prize-redeemable value, and can be redeemed at a rate of 1 Sweepstakes Coin = $1 in prizes if you have more than 50 eligible Sweepstakes Coins in your account. Sweepstakes Coins promotions are off-limits in Hawaii, Idaho, Nevada and Tennessee, in addition to WA. Sweepstakes Coins sports picks are also off-limits in LA. |

Unlike the once-daily offers we came across in our recent Hello Millions review, Fliff’s daily reloads can be activated and enjoyed once every two hours.
Having said that, there is no fixed amount that you can claim. Reloads might be worth 1-5 Sweepstakes Coins (SC) one day, or hundreds of Fliff Coins another. They’re decided completely at random. All in all, Fliff offer up to $5 for each player each day they login to their Fliff account.
Yet again, state-by-state differences in bonus terms and conditions apply too; so always double-check.
Every single Fliff Coin you play through on the platform can potentially help you rack up “XP” loyalty points with Fliff.
Simply put, you’ll collect XP alongside each winning sports pick, and can use said XP to climb up the operator’s leaderboards. Hit the top spots and you can unlock other exclusive bonuses later down the line.
Got a friend who you think might be interested in Fliff? Our Fliff review found that each referral can help you accumulate additional XP on the platform.
At the time of writing, players in US states where this promo’s currently available can claim 20 XP for each $1 spent by friends on Fliff Coins purchases, and 100 XP for every qualifying $5 spent.

Fliff runs according to a no purchase necessary policy, meaning it’s entirely possible to enjoy everything the app has to offer without ever parting with a penny.
That said, optional Fliff Coins purchases start from just $1 for 5,000 Fliff Coins. From there, they go right the way up to $99 for a whopping 1,000,000 Fliff Coins..
The first time around, you can potentially claim up to 100 free Sweepstakes Coins (SC) as a bonus alongside your first Fliff Coins purchase in some states – but not if you’re based in WA, ID, NV, TN or HI.
Confusingly, players in MI, AL and a handful of other US states can’t currently qualify for Sweepstakes Coins (SC) bonuses alongside Fliff Coins purchases, despite the availability of Fiff Cash sports picks in these states. Whether you’ve accumulated it via bonuses or by making winning sports picks, our Fliff review found that all Sweepstakes Coins (SC) on the platform is subject to a 1x playthrough requirement before you can request any prize redemptions. You’ll also need to have at least 50 eligible Sweepstakes Coins (SC) in your account.
